After fixing the stock cloth case twice, and having the velcro wear out completely, I decided I needed to print a new case. My first try was a customized version of http://www.thingiverse.com/thing:335122 which can be found here: http://www.thingiverse.com/thing:335786 . Unfortunately I did not like how flimsy the case felt, and it never quite fit right. Also, I tend to wack my knife on everything when it is on my belt, so I needed to have a VERY robust clip, but printing it all in one piece meant having to choose between a robust clip or a robust case. Eventually I decided to start from scratch, and decided to make the clip and the case two parts to ensure both could be printed at maximum strength. Presenting the Gerber Suspension Quick Click Case Now after several months of testing, use, dropping, wacking and other general abuse, and a reinforcing of the clip, I can now say that this design is worthy of sharing, and works great! Features: * Simple slide in mechanism provides one handed retrieval and return * Satisfying "Click" action when the tool is fully inserted * Reinforced belt clip survives even my worst abuse (drops, wacks, you name it I have done it) * Simple design requires no support to print
